Snadné přizpůsobení vstupního pořadí dynamických formulářů
Ve verzi 4D v16 R6 byly představeny dynamické formuláře, které umožňují vytvářet formuláře za běhu, a to tak, že je vytvoříte v objektu nebo je načtete z textového souboru. To je velmi výhodné ve světě, kde se formuláře často mění podle potřeb aplikace.
Ve 4D se pořadí zadávání typicky řídí pořadím z pro binární i dynamické formuláře. Ve verzi 4D v17 R6 můžete nyní definovat pořadí zápisu, které nemusí být nutně spojeno s pořadím z.
Vzorec: Více síly za jednoduchostí
Příkaz Formula je k dispozici od verze 4D v17 R3. Dosud jste možná uvažovali o přiřazení vzorce jako metody k objektu nebo o vytvoření inteligentních objektů, které mohou vypočítat hodnoty nebo provést cokoli, co potřebujete. To je opravdu skvělé a je toho víc, než se na první pohled zdá!
Vincent de Lachaux – vývojář a odborník na 4D – mi skvěle předvedl, jak tento příkaz používá. Pro tento příspěvek na blogu jsem z této ukázky sestavil různé scénáře, abych vám přiblížil jiný rozměr tohoto příkazu.
Nastavení kompatibility – vše ostatní (část 4)
Začali jsme sérii příspěvků na blogu o nastavení kompatibility a tajných možnostech, které mohou výrazně pomoci zlepšit výkon a chování vašich aplikací(QUERY BY FORMULA, Transactions a tečka a čárka). V tomto závěrečném příspěvku seriálu přineseme přehled zbývajících nastavení.
4D Write Pro: Příkazy WP a další
Na fóru a na webu TAOW jsme obdrželi připomínky k funkcím, které dříve existovaly v zásuvném modulu 4D Write, ale v modulu 4D Write Pro zřejmě chybí. Přitom jsou k dispozici již dlouho!
V tomto příspěvku na blogu projdeme seznam existujících schopností v aplikaci 4D Write Pro, které jako by zůstaly nepovšimnuty. Jinými slovy, funkce aplikace 4D Write Pro, o kterých jste nevěděli, že existují.
Vždyť 4D Write Pro se neomezuje pouze na příkazy WP!
Převod klasických 4D formulářů na dynamické formuláře
Vaše formuláře může být nutné změnit v závislosti na potřebách zákazníků nebo uživatelů. Například černá barva může být pro jednoho uživatele dokonalá, ale pro jiného uživatele (který považuje modrou barvu za naprostou dokonalost) už tolik ne. Naštěstí jsou tu dynamické formuláře (představené v 4D v16 R6), které vám pomohou vypořádat se s preferencemi vašich uživatelů. Přepsat stávající formulář na dynamický však může být obtížný úkol a ne vždy je snadné začít s prázdnou stránkou. V ideálním případě by bylo nejlepší mít k dispozici návrh, který lze upravovat a vylepšovat. S verzí 4D v17 R3 je nyní možné snadno převést klasický formulář 4D (uložený v souboru .4DB) na dynamický formulář.
Práce s dokumenty .xlsx pomocí aplikace 4D View Pro
Potřebujete otevřít dokument Microsoft Excel přímo v oblasti 4D View Pro nebo převést dokument 4D View Pro do formátu Microsoft Excel, abyste jej mohli odeslat zákazníkovi? Nyní je to možné! Díky této funkci udělaly vaše podnikové aplikace 4D další krok k lepší kompatibilitě s prostředím MS Office.
Nastavení kompatibility – Použití tečky a čárky jako zástupných znaků (část 2)
Zahájili jsme sérii příspěvků na blogu o nastavení kompatibility a tajných možnostech, které vám mohou výrazně pomoci zlepšit výkon a chování vašich aplikací. První příspěvek se týkal stránky QUERY BY FORMULA.
Druhý díl seriálu o kompatibilitě se věnuje mezinárodnímu použití vašich podnikových aplikací. Může jít o prodej do jiných zemí – nebo o to, že spolupracovníci z jiných zemí přijedou na chvíli pracovat, ale budou používat své místní systémy.
Pokud jste někdy viděli nebo dostali hlášení typu „čísla se zobrazují jako >>>>>>>>>“, je tento příspěvek určen právě vám.
Časy uvnitř objektů… (a všude jinde)
Objekty jsou opět v kurzu a nadále dokazují svou užitečnost, která vám jako vývojáři usnadní život.
Používání hodnot času (nebo trvání) uvnitř objektů je nyní plynulejší a intuitivnější. Počínaje verzí 4D v17 se časy uvnitř objektů nastavují jako sekundy – a nikoli milisekundy!
Jak vytvořit dynamický formulář z tabulky ve 3 krocích!
4D v17 obsahuje dynamické formuláře, které byly původně představeny ve verzi 4D v16 R6 a představují výkonný a flexibilní způsob dynamického vytváření formulářů plně přizpůsobených potřebám koncových uživatelů. Možnosti dynamických formulářů jsou obrovské. V tomto příspěvku si ukážeme konkrétní příklad toho, co všechno můžete s těmito novými formuláři dělat.
ORDA: práce s objekty a kolekcemi
V tomto nejnovějším díle seriáluORDA se podíváme na to, jak mohou nové koncepty ORDA spolupracovat se stávajícími objekty a kolekcemi. Ve skutečnosti je možné přeměnit entity a výběry entit na objekty a kolekce a také vytvářet entity a výběry entit z objektů a kolekcí. Tímto způsobem můžete kód ORDA snadno integrovat do stávajícího kódu. Můžete plně využít výhod systému ORDA, aniž byste museli přepisovat svůj kód!
Kontaktujte nás
Máte dotaz, návrh nebo se chcete spojit s blogery 4D? Napište nám!
* Vaše soukromí je pro nás velmi důležité. Kliknutím sem si můžete prohlédnout naše Zásady
